One of the most common surgical procedures in infants and children is the repair of an indirect inguinal hernia. This can be carried out by open technique or using minimally invasive surgery (MIS). Since 1998, numerous different MIS techniques have been described. Scientifically proven advantages include a shorter operation time for bilateral hernias, along with a lower risk of metachronal, contralateral hernia. Nevertheless, the proportion of inguinal hernias treated using MIS in children in this country is relatively low, at around 8% of all operations. The aim of this synopsis is to describe the different MIS techniques for inguinal hernia repair in children, including their respective advantages and disadvantages.This video compilation shows the spectrum of different techniques for laparoscopic inguinal hernia repair in children. It includes the intracorporeal suturing technique, the incision of the peritoneum, extracorporeal percutaneous techniques, and the cauterisation of the open peritoneal vaginal process in girls.Although minimally invasive inguinal hernia repair in children is technically and scientifically established, it is not yet being widely used. This video manuscript provides an overview of the various techniques, thus facilitating clinical application.

BACKGROUND: Metal bar removal after the Nuss repair procedure is prone to be cancelled in cases of operating time shortages due it being suitable to be postponed without harming patients. Consequently, planning operation times as exactly as possible could be one solution. OBJECTIVE: Statistical modelling of operation times of metal bar removal after Nuss repair using the prespecified independent predictors of age, sex, intraoperative complications, and number of implanted metal bars. MATERIAL AND METHODS: We included all patients whose operation notes included an operation time, which was modelled via linear regression and subject to internal validation via bootstrap. Exploratory analyses also consisted of the surgeon's experience, the number of stabilizers, the body mass index, and preceding re-do surgery for bar dislocation. RESULTS: We included 265 patients (14% ♀) with a median age of 19 years (interquartile range 17-20 years), of whom 81% had 1 and 17% had 2 metal bars removed. The prespecified regression model was statistically significant (likelihood ratio 56; df = 5; P < 0.001) and had a bias corrected R2 of 0.148. Patient age influenced operation times by 2.1min per year of life (95% confidence interval 1.3-2.9min; P < 0.001) and 16min per explanted metal bar (95% confidence interval: 10-22min; P < 0.001). CONCLUSION: The patient-specific factors of age and the number of explanted metal bars influenced the operation times and can be included into scheduling operation times.

BACKGROUND: Incidences of pilonidal sinus disease are rising. Guidelines rarely consider children and adolescents and evidence for their treatment is rare. The literature is divided on the choice of the preferable surgical procedure. Therefore, we aimed to assess recurrences and complications following different treatment approaches in our multi-centric cohort. METHODS: We retrospectively assessed all patients treated for pilonidal sinus disease in the paediatric surgical departments of Bonn and Mainz between 01/01/2009 and 31/12/2020. Recurrences were defined according to the German national guidelines. The pre-specified analysis via logistic regression included the operative approach, age, sex, use of methylene blue, and obesity as independent predictors. RESULTS: We included 213 patients, of which 13.6% experienced complications and 16% a recurrence. Median time to recurrence was 5.8 months (95% confidence interval: 4.2-10.3), which was slightly higher in children than adolescents (10.3 months, 95% confidence interval: 5.3-16.2 vs. 5.5 months, 95% confidence interval: 3.7-9.7). None of the investigated procedures, excision and primary closure, excision and open wound treatment, pit picking, and flap procedures had a decisive advantage in terms of complications or recurrence. Of the independent predictors, only obesity was associated to complications (adjusted odds ratio: 2.86, 95% confidence interval: 1.05-7.79, P = 0.04). CONCLUSIONS: We did not find a difference between the investigated procedures, but our analysis is limited by the small sample size in some subgroups. Our data corroborates that recurrences in paediatric pilonidal sinus disease occur early. Factors linked to these differences remain unknown.

Introduction: There is a paucity of clinical data on pediatric epigastric hernias despite them accounting for up to 6% of all hernia repairs in children. We aimed to provide additional data to supplement those 117 cases of a recent systematic review and to further clarify the role of ultrasound in diagnosing pediatric epigastric hernia. Methods: We retrospectively included all 60 patients treated for epigastric hernias in children in two tertiary pediatric surgical departments within 12 years. Associations were tested via point-biserial correlation analyses. Results: Epigastric hernias primarily affected preschool children with a median age of 39 months. The vast majority of patients (88%) presented with swelling that was occasionally (30%) accompanied by pain. Fascial defects could be found during clinical examination in 45% of patients with a median size of 5 mm (95% CI 3 to 10). Smaller defects were less likely to be palpable (r=-0.44, 95% CI -0.08 to -0.7, p=0.021). Likewise, ultrasound was used more frequently with smaller fascial defect sizes (r=-0.51, 95% CI -0.16 to -0.74, p=0.007). Laparoscopic repair was used in 11 patients (19%) and more often (4/11) in combination with another simultaneous procedure than open repair (11/48). Conclusions: Epigastric hernias are primarily a condition of the preschool child. Ultrasound can be beneficial if the diagnosis cannot be made clinically; otherwise, it is abdicable if it does not change the management of the patient's epigastric hernia. Laparoscopic repairs might be beneficial for children with multiple defects or simultaneous procedures.

Oesophageal atresia (EA) is associated with life-long gastrointestinal and respiratory morbidity and other associated malformations. The aim of this study is to compare physical activity (PA) levels of children and adolescents with and without EA. A validated questionnaire (MoMo-PAQ) was used to evaluate PA in EA patients EA (4-17 years), who were randomly matched for gender and age (1:5) with a representative sample of the Motorik-Modul Longitudinal Study (n = 6233). Sports activity per week (sports index) and minutes of moderate to vigorous physical activity per week (MVPA minutes) were calculated. Correlations between PA and medical factors were analysed. In total, 104 patients and 520 controls were included. Children with EA were significantly less active at higher intensities (mean MPVA minutes 462; 95% confidence interval (CI): 370-554) compared to controls (626; 95% CI: 576-676), although there was no statistically significant difference in the sports index (187; 95% CI: 156-220 versus 220; 95% CI: 203-237). A lower mean weight-for-age and height-for-age, additional urogenital (r = - 0.20, p = 0.04) or anorectal malformation (r = - 0.24, p = 0.01) were associated with fewer MVPA minutes. For other medical factors (prematurity, type of repair, congenital heart disease, skeletal malformation or symptom load), no statistically significant association with PA was found.  Conclusion: EA patients participated in PA at a similar level but lower intensities compared to the reference cohort. PA in EA patients was largely independent of medical factors. TRIAL REGISTRATION: German Clinical Trials Register (ID: DRKS00025276) on September 6, 2021. WHAT IS KNOWN: • Oesophageal atresia is associated with a low body weight and height, delayed development of motor skills and impaired lung function and exercise capacity. WHAT IS NEW: • Patients with oesophageal atresia have a similar amount of sports activity per week but engage significantly less in moderate to vigorous physical activities compared to peers. • Physical activity was  associated with weight-for-age and height-for-age, but largely independent of symptom load and other medical factors.

BACKGROUND: Esophageal atresia (EA) is a rare malformation with a wide range of co-morbidity and associated malformations impairing weight gain and growth. The aim of this study was to calculate specific percentiles for body weight and height for children born with esophageal atresia according to sex from birth to the age of 6 years, accounting for prematurity and presence of congenital heart disease (CHD). METHODS: Data was extracted from an anonymized voluntary national registry for patients born with esophageal atresia between 2001 and 2021, from birth until the age of six years. Missing values were imputed using a multiple imputation approach. In premature infants, chronological age was corrected for gestational week until the age of one year. The impact of sex and additional congenital heart disease on weight gain and growth was analysed using quartile regression models. RESULTS: In total, 1812 examinations of 485 patients were considered and 1232 examinations of 301 patients were finally included. Most data was available for children at birth and during the first year of life. Body weight was imputed for 3.3% and height for 12.5% of examinations. The mean body weight-for-age and length-for-age at birth according to gestational age was lower in EA patients and median body weight developed along the tenth percentile compared to the general population. Median height-for-age was at the 50th percentile during the first months of life, before crossing to lower percentiles before the age of one year. CHD had an additional negative impact on growth and weight gain, especially during the first year of life. CONCLUSIONS: Children with EA had a reduced bodyweight and -height compared to the general population. Therefore, specific percentile curves are helpful to evaluate growth and development. Especially during the first year of life, particular attention is necessary and complications leading to a reduced calorie intake should be treated without delay to promote timely development and growth. Cardiac co-morbidities may further compromise weight gain in these patients, implying that such patients should be under even closer surveillance.

PURPOSE: Magnetic acupuncture (MA) is a noninvasive technique potentially useful for postoperative pain reduction. While anecdotal case series have reported analgesic effects, this has not been systematically studied. We evaluated the analgesic properties of supplemental MA versus placebo and standard treatment in children who underwent laparoscopic appendectomy (LA). METHODS: Children age 2-18 years who underwent LA for acute appendicitis were recruited from 2018 through 2020. Standardized postoperative pain medication including Ibuprofen, Acetaminophen, and narcotics were given as needed. Patients were randomized to 3 groups: Group 1 had adhesive acupuncture magnets placed on 5 predetermined meridian points for 48 h. Group 2 had corresponding non-magnetic adhesive metal disks placed in the same locations. Group 3 received no supplemental treatment. Pain was measured every 4 h using a 1-10 Visual-Analog-Scale (VAS). Cumulative demand of as-needed pain medication was calculated. Patients and families were handed open questionnaires upon discharge assessing satisfaction with treatment. RESULTS: A total of 126 patients were randomized. Groups were similar in age and gender distribution. Differences of means of cumulative VAS scores were significantly lower for group 1 (8.0,SD5.2) compared to group 2 (12.8,SD4.4; -4.8[95%CI -7.1 to -2.5], p < 0.01), and group 3 (19.8,SD7.7; -11.8[95%CI -15.0 to -8.6], p < 0.01). Cumulative acetaminophen and ibuprofen use per patient during the entire hospital stay was lower for group 1 (1510 mg, 20 mg) than for group 2 (2950 mg, 1800 mg), and group 3 (6100 mg; 2300 mg), respectively. In contrast to groups 2 and 3, none of the patients in group 1 asked for narcotics. Patients were highly satisfied with MA. CONCLUSIONS: Supplemental MA after LA in children had a beneficial effect on the postoperative pain perception and on-demand use of analgesics that could not be explained by placebo mechanism. MA is a safe, simple, and effective adjunct to standard postoperative care. Further studies are warranted. TYPE OF STUDY: Prospective randomized, placebo-controlled trial LEVEL OF EVIDENCE: Level I.

BACKGROUND: Physical education and sports participation in school play a major role in overall activity of children and adolescents. A differentiated school sports exemption (DSE) allows sports participation adapted to the individual's ability. METHOD: Online-survey among physicians (2019) and physical education (PE) teachers (in two waves, 2017 and 2019), on their opinion towards the concept of DSE with respect to professional and demographic parameters. Answers were scaled on a 6-point Likert scale. Means and 95% confidence intervals (95%-CI) were calculated. RESULTS: Complete questionnaires of 97 physicians and 280 teachers were included. A mean of 10,3% (95%-CI: 9,5-11,1%) of students, did not participate in PE class. In most cases, students were excused directly by their parents without consulting a physician. Most frequent reasons for exemption were missing sports gear (62%), common colds (54%), or acute injuries (50%). Chronic disease or disability was rare (8%). Most teachers did not feel well prepared to deal with children with chronic diseases or disabilities in PE class. Many physicians (24%) had never considered DSE. However, the concept was well accepted among both physicians and teachers. It was considered more practicable than exemption from being marked. DISCUSSION: According to participants, DSE is expedient and feasible. As a secondary option, students with chronic disease or disability may be exempted from being marked in PE class by their physician. CONCLUSION: The concept of DSE was widely accepted, but rarely used. It can be applied in various scenarios. In order to improve sports participation, a national standardized procedure should to be implemented.

BACKGROUND: Children with anorectal malformation (ARM) and Hirschsprung's Disease (HD) live with permanent urinary and bowel symptoms, possibly impairing motor development in early childhood. Not being able to swim adds an unnecessary health risk. The aim of this study was to determine the ability to swim and physical self-concept in patients with ARM and HD. METHODS: We performed an anonymous survey among the members of the national patient organization SoMA e.V. (6 through 25 years). A control group was recruited from our department. Ability to swim, symptom load according to Rintala Score and physical self-concept were recorded using validated questionnaires. Patients were matched with controls according to gender and age. Mean scores and 95%-confidence intervals (95%-CI) were calculated, χ2-test and multiple linear regression models were used as appropriate. RESULTS: Totally, 83 match-control-pairs were included. Patients learned to swim at a similar age and rate (6.5 years, 95%-CI: 6.1-6.9, 74.7% swimmers) compared to controls (6.4 years, 95%-CI: 6.1-6.8, 79.5% swimmers, p = 0.46). VACTERL patients had a significantly lower swimmer rate (59.1%, p = 0.048). Swimmers had a significantly higher mean Rintala Score (12.5, 95%-CI: 11.6-13.2) compared to non-swimmers (10.4, 95%-CI: 8.1-12.1, p = 0,049). In prepubertal children (6 through 12 years), no difference in physical self-concept was shown compared to controls. Adolescents and young adults with ARM/HD, especially females, had a significantly lower mean score for the subscales of flexibility, speed, endurance and sports competence, independent of bowel symptom load according to Rintala Score. CONCLUSIONS: Patients with ARM/HD have normal swimming skills and a normal physical self-concept in childhood that decreases with age compared to peers. In adolescence, parents and health care professionals should actively promote physical activity in ARM/HD patients.

PURPOSE: Minimally invasive pectus excavatum repair has gained widespread acceptance and its results and complications are well-described. However, there is a substantial debate on the risks and frequencies of complications following metal bar removal. We, therefore, aimed to analyse all complications that occurred during and after metal bar removal at our two paediatric surgical centres. METHODS: Bar removal surgeries were identified via procedural codes and electronic records were reviewed using a pre-specified data extraction chart. Both intra- and postoperative complications were included and the latter scored according to Clavien-Dindo. We analysed the influence of the pre-specified potential predictors age, sex, and the number of implanted metal bars on the occurrence of complications using logistic regression. RESULTS: We included 279 patients with a median age of 19 years (interquartile range 17-20 years). 15 patients experienced 17 complications. Of 11 postoperative complications, only an enlarging pleural effusion required a chest drain in local anaesthesia, resulting in a Claven-Dindo grade IIIa, whereas the remainder were classified as grade I. Neither age (adjusted odds ratio (aOR) 0.97, 95% confidence interval (CI) 0.84-1.13, P = 0.73), nor sex (aOR 0.88, 95% CI 0.19-4.07, P = 0.87) or the number of bars (aOR 0.64, 95% CI 0.15-2.71, P = 0.547) did influence the occurrence of complications. CONCLUSION: Complications following metal bar removal were scarce in our duocentric retrospective series and usually of minor relevance. However, to address the perceived paucity of data on the frequency and severity of complications following metal bar removal, further studies, including large database research is necessary.

The use of magnet compression to endoscopically create an esophageal anastomosis is an intriguing approach to esophageal atresia repair, but published cases with an existing available device have demonstrated mixed success. One major shortcoming has been the formation of subsequent severe, recalcitrant strictures after primary repair. To address the limitations of the existing device, we recently introduced and reported success with specially designed bi-radial magnets that exhibit a novel geometry and unique tissue compression profile. The aim of this study is to compare the outcomes using our novel device (novel group, NG) with those of previous reports which utilized the historical device (historic group, HG) in a PRISMA-compliant systematic review. Seven studies were eligible for further analysis. Additionally, one of our previously unreported cases was included in the analysis. Esophageal pouch approximation prior to primary repair was performed more frequently in the NG than in the HG (100% NG vs. 21% HG; p = 0.003). There was no difference in the overall postoperative appearance of postoperative stricture (95% HG vs. 100% NG; p = 0.64). The number of postoperative dilatations trended lower in the NG (mean 4.25 NG vs. 9.5 HG; p = 0.051). In summary, magnetic compression anastomosis adds a new promising treatment option for patients with complex esophageal atresia. Prior approximation of pouches and a novel magnet design have the potential to lower the rate of stricture formation.

Minimally invasive esophageal atresia (EA) repair is deemed one of the most demanding procedures in pediatric surgery. Open repair is considered the gold standard and learning opportunities for minimally invasive repairs remain scarce. "Telemedical Interdisciplinary Care for Patients with Esophageal Atresia (TIC-PEA)" offers free access to an interdisciplinary network of experts for telemedical consultation (telementoring). The aim of this study was to determine the frequency of minimally invasive surgery (MIS) in TIC-PEA patients compared to the general population. TIC-PEA patients were matched and compared to controls regarding the use of MIS, patient characteristics, and complications. Patients (n = 31) were included at a mean age of 62.8 days (95%-CI: 41.4-84.3, 77% after the primary esophageal repair). The odds-ratio to have MIS was 4.03 (95%-confidence interval: 0.79-20.55) for esophageal anastomosis and 4.60 (95%-confidence interval: 0.87-24.22) for tracheoesophageal fistula-repair in the TIC-PEA group. Telementoring offered the chance to select the ideal candidate for MIS, plan the procedure, and review intraoperative images and videos with the expert. Telementoring as offered is ideal to promote MIS for EA and helps to address the individual learning curve. In order to maximize benefits, patients need to be included prior to the first esophageal procedure.

INTRODUCTION: Esophageal atresia (EA) is a rare malformation that often requires a series of procedures, including surgical primary anastomosis, staged repair, and endoscopic procedures. Actual numbers and trends in interventions and variety in treatment strategies remain unclear. MATERIALS AND METHODS: Data from the German federal bureau of statistics containing all EA-related inpatient procedures encoded from 2005 until 2018 were analyzed for children during the first year of life. The sum of esophageal anastomoses and replacements was used to calculate an estimate of incidence of EA. RESULTS: Over 14 years, 12,627,888 inpatient cases were recorded in infants in Germany. The mean incidence of EA was 1 per 4,217 live births. On average, 163.3 (95% confidence interval [CI]: 150.8-176.1) esophageal anastomoses, 11.2 (95% CI: 8.7-13.7) esophageal lengthening procedures, and 6.7 (95% CI: 5.42-8.00) esophageal replacements were recorded annually. Overall, 187.8 (95% CI: 147.1-200.4) endoluminal treatments (ballon dilatation, bougienage, stent placement, or injection) were performed per 100 anastomoses. Over the years, bougienage was increasingly replaced by ballon dilatation as primary treatment. Boys had a significantly higher number of esophageal procedures than girls, but the incidence of endoscopic treatments in relation to anastomoses was the same for both genders. CONCLUSION: The low incidence of EA in relation to a relatively large number of units treating those patients in Germany may pose challenges for maintaining competency and training of all specialists involved. The number of esophagoscopic treatments for esophageal stricture per anastomosis is lower than previously estimated.

High-voltage burn injuries are rare in the pediatric age group, but can lead to devastating, severe sequelae. We present the cases of two young girls who suffered high-voltage burn injuries due to direct contact with overhead power lines. Both patients came from difficult psychosocial backgrounds. The injuries resulted in severe long-term consequences and functional deficits.

BACKGROUND: Education of medical students in surgery not only consists of knowledge about diseases and their treatment but also of practical skills like i.e. suturing. In the clinical training of medical students, professional interaction and communication with patients is a key component. Due to the circumstances of distancing and reduced exposure to patients during the COVID-19 pandemic, clinical training of medical students has been challenging. To combat these restrictions, digital modern teaching concepts had to be implemented. MATERIAL AND METHODS: Surgical education of medical students was reorganised during the summer semester 2020 and winter semester 2020/2021 and the necessary adjustments, as well as their evaluation by students, were analysed. Results were compared to the pre-COVID evaluations of the summer semester 2019. Furthermore a survey of all university surgical departments in Germany (n = 39) was conducted to compare the different approaches to handling this very new situation. RESULTS: All participating centres were performing surgical education with medical students during the COVID-19 pandemic. Overall, digital teaching methods were well accepted by students and teachers, even though short-term changes were necessary during the second wave of the pandemic. Both students and teachers missed the direct mutual interaction as well as with patients (summer semester 2020 36%, winter semester 2020/2021 40%). Modern and digital teaching concepts were assessed positively (summer semester 2020 45%, winter semester 2020/2021 40%) and long term implementation was desired by students and teachers (winter semester 2020/2021 60%). CONCLUSION: Training of practical surgical skills, as well as communication skills, can only be taught in presence. Digital learning concepts can support, but not replace, surgical courses held in presence, including contact to patients and manual training. Blended learning concepts facilitate a leap towards modern teaching concepts and increase the quality of classes spent in presence.

Thoracoscopic esophageal atresia (EA) repair affords many benefits to the patient; however, intracorporeal suturing of the anastomosis is technically challenging. Esophageal magnetic compression anastomosis (EMCA) is a compelling option for endoluminal EA repair, but available EMCA devices have prohibitive rates of recalcitrant stricture. Connect-EA is a new endoluminal EMCA device system that employs 2 magnetic anchors with a unique mating geometry designed to reliably create a robust anastomosis and decrease rates of leak and stricture. We describe our first-in-human experience with this novel endoluminal device for staged EA repair in 3 patients (Gross type A, B, and C) at high risk for conventional surgical repair. First, the esophageal pouches were approximated thoracoscopically. After acute tension subsided, the device anchors were endoscopically placed in the esophageal pouches and mated. Anchors were spontaneously excreted in 2 cases. Endoscopic repositioning and retrieval of the anchors were required in 1 patient because of narrowed esophageal anatomy. There were no perioperative complications. Patients were managed for 14 to 18 months. The strictures that developed in the patients were membranous and responded well to dilation alone, resolving after 4 to 5 outpatient dilations. Gastrostomies were closed between 6 and 11 months and all patients are tolerating full oral nutrition. Early experience with this new endoluminal EMCA device system is highly favorable. The device offers considerable benefit over conventional handsewn esophageal anastomosis and anastomotic outcomes are superior to available EMCA devices.

BACKGROUND: Patient blood management programs should be applied to the pediatric population, but little is known about the current transfusion practice of pediatric burn injury patients. This retrospective study was performed to evaluate the practice of red blood cell (RBC) transfusion in children with burn injury, their predictive factors, and adherence to the German transfusion guideline. METHODS: We reviewed the RBC transfusion practice of all children younger than 8 years with burn injury who were operated during a four-year period in a German university medical center. We analyzed the data associated with transfusion and guideline conformity of transfusion triggers for RBCs from the beginning to the end of hospital stay using logistic regression. RESULTS: During the four-year period, 138 children (median age 21 months, minimum-maximum 9-101 months) with burn injury needed surgery, 31 children were transfused with RBCs. During their hospital stay, the median hemoglobin concentrations (Hb) of transfused and non-transfused children were 8 g/dL (6.3-11.3 g/dL) and 10.7 (7-13.8 g/dL), respectively. Total body surface area burned (TBSA) (OR = 1.17 per % TBSA, 95% CI = [1.05; 1.30], p = 0.0056), length of surgery (OR = 1.016 per minute, 95% CI = [1.003; 1.028], p = 0.0150), and Hb (OR = 0.48 per 1 g/dl in Hb, 95% CI = [0.24; 0.95], p = 0.0343) were associated with transfusion while other factors (age, gender, ASA, and catecholamines) did not show notable association. Length of stay was mainly influenced by TSBA (+ 1.38 days per %, p <  0.0001), age (+ 0.21 days per month, p = 0.0206), and administering of catecholamines (+ 14.3 days, p = 0.0118), but not by RBC transfusion. The decision to transfuse was in 23% too restrictive and in 74% too liberal according to the German guidelines. CONCLUSIONS: Amount of TBSA, length of surgery, and Hb influenced the RBC transfusion rate in burned children. However, age and length of stay were not affected by transfusion of RBCs. In clinical practice of burned children, physicians follow a more liberal transfusion strategy than the proposed in guidelines.

BACKGROUND: For medical professionals in hospitals, it is nearly impossible to abide by the rules of social distancing to prevent coronavirus transmission. In order to avoid unnecessary contact between medical staff, virtual medical boards were implemented. METHODS: Technical requirements for virtual boards were established overnight. Standard web cams and one license for a licensed provider of virtual boards were acquired. Most of the other technical gear required was readily available. Frequent and typical errors during the virtual boards were recorded and analyzed. RESULTS: Virtual boards provided the means for adequate patient care in spite of social distancing among the medical staff. Over a period of 4 weeks, 956 face-to-face contacts were avoided. Most errors occurred during first-time participation and concerned audio transmission. By muting the microphone of inactive participants, most of these errors could be avoided. CONCLUSIONS: Virtual boards for medical staff can be implemented with minimal effort und standard technical gear to slow down the transmission of coronavirus among medical professionals in the hospital setting.

CONTEXT: Reliable long-term central venous access device (CVAD) is essential for the management of pediatric patients with cancer or chronic diseases. However, there is no general consensus for optimal catheter tip location and vessel insertion site in children. OBJECTIVE: This single center study analyzes the risk of complications associated with long-term upper body CVAD and evaluates them with respect to catheter tip location as well as vessel insertion site. DESIGN: Pediatric patients who received long-term upper body CVAD from January 2008 through April 2017 and underwent radiographic documentation of the tip location were retrospectively included in the study. Data on demographics, catheter tip location on chest x-ray, intraoperative vessel insertion sites and postoperative complications were analyzed. Catheter tip location was categorized as "high" (above the right mainstem bronchus), "medium" (at the level of the bronchus), and "low" (below the right mainstem bronchus). Distance to the carina was measured as well. RESULTS: A total of 396 patients, 74.7% suffering from cancer were included in our study (mean age 6.3 ± 0.3 years). Complications occurred in about one fourth of all patients. Catheter-related blood stream infections (BSI) (n = 40, 36.4%) were most prevalent, but catheter tip position or vessel insertion site had no impact on the risk of infections. Dislodgement (n = 27, 24.6%) and occlusion (n = 11, 10.0%) were more frequent in "high" positioned catheter tips. While there was one patient who developed arrhythmia, no case of cardiac perforation, and in particular, no catheter-related death was recorded in our series. The vessel insertion site seemed to have no influence on the complication frequency of CAVDs. CONCLUSION: The catheter tip position seems to have an impact on the catheter-related complication profile in children. To avoid complications, we recommend avoiding a "high" localization of the catheter tip above the right main bronchus. "Low" catheter tip placement was associated with the lowest dislocation rate. Given the overall low complication rate, insertion and use of CVADs in children can generally be considered as safe.

BACKGROUND: Multiphoton microscopy (MPM) facilitates three-dimensional, high-resolution functional imaging of unlabeled tissues in vivo and ex vivo. This systematic review discusses the diagnostic value, advantages and challenges in the practical use of MPM in surgical oncology. METHOD AND FINDINGS: A Medline search was conducted in April 2019. Fifty-three original research papers investigating MPM compared to standard histology in human patients with solid tumors were identified. A qualitative synopsis and meta-analysis of 14 blinded studies was performed. Risk of bias and applicability were evaluated. MPM can image fresh, frozen or fixed tissues up to a depth 1000 µm in the z-plane. Best results including functional imaging and virtual histochemistry are obtained by in vivo imaging or scanning fresh tissue immediately after excision. Two-photon excited fluorescence by natural fluorophores of the cytoplasm and second harmonic generation signals by fluorophores of the extracellular matrix can be scanned simultaneously, providing high resolution optical histochemistry comparable to standard histology. Functional parameters like fluorescence lifetime imaging or optical redox ratio provide additional objective information. A major concern is inability to visualize the nucleus. However, in a subpopulation analysis of 440 specimens, MPM yielded a sensitivity of 94%, specificity of 96% and accuracy of 95% for the detection of malignant tissue. CONCLUSION: MPM is a promising emerging technique in surgical oncology. Ex vivo imaging has high sensitivity, specificity and accuracy for the detection of tumor cells. For broad clinical application in vivo, technical challenges need to be resolved.
